### WebSocket compression

The Larkspur gateway enables permessage-deflate only for payloads above 1 KB; smaller frames cost more CPU than bandwidth saved. Maintainers changing these thresholds should benchmark against the Wrenfield load profile first, since memory per connection grows with window size. Our measured tradeoffs and tuning history are recorded on the internal page.

operations page: https://confluence.zemvarlabs.internal/projects/display/browse/display/8963

### Action Item: Tax-Rate Cache Defaults

Quick follow-up from the Marpoline outage: the tax-rate lookup cache was holding entries way too long, so plugins served stale rates after the regional update. We're shipping saner defaults and exposing them so your plugins can tune per region. Heads up — the TTL shrank a lot. The new default constants are shown below.

constants for yaduf-fahag:
BUDGETS = {
    "kelix": 528,
    "briwyn": 734,
}

Night-shift staff: Floor 4 of the Tellhaven Building opens this week. After 21:00, access is via the rear stairwell only; the lifts are locked out overnight during the settling period. Complete a walk-through of the new floor once per shift and log it. The stairwell keypad accepts the code below.

badge for yahop-fawep: bdg-XBKXI-68071